TICKET-7781: While hunting leaked file descriptors in the Marrowpipe ingest service, we found the staging hosts running a hand-edited limits profile that diverged from source control months ago. The drift masked the leak and weakened isolation settings. Security review requested before we reconcile. The approved configuration the hosts should be restored to is listed below.

service settings:
ralael:
  pin: 7453
  tenant: zorath
  seal: seal_087806e4
  metrics_host: metrics.ralael.paliqworks.example
  standby_team: fraath
  escalation: praok-istiel
  nonce: 10e083

## Break-Glass: Calendar Sync Conflict Resolver

For plugin authors integrating with Tidewell Calendar. When two-way sync deadlocks (both sides claim the newer revision), the resolver normally arbitrates automatically. If it stalls past 15 minutes, break-glass access to the conflict queue is permitted. Log the incident first. Flush only the affected event range, never the full queue. Unlocking the queue console requires the recovery passphrase given below.

strongbox words: druath-quenael

### Step 4 — Publish the fleet fuel-usage report

Once the Haulmark aggregator finishes crunching the weekly fuel numbers, the report bundle lands in the staging bucket. Heads up for review: the bundle includes per-vehicle telemetry, so confirm the redaction pass ran (check the `scrubbed` flag in the manifest). Then push it to the Cartwheel distribution endpoint — it won't accept anything unsigned. Sign the manifest with the key below.

release key, fawep-kaweg: bky3_7Rx

**TICKET-4410: Export retries failing on staging**

Hey — the Quillbox export worker keeps retrying failed exports forever because staging's env got copied from the sandbox profile. Backoff is set to zero and the retry queue is ballooning. Fix the backoff vars per the runbook, then re-auth the worker. It needs the export token set, so add this line to `.env.staging`.

sealed setting: LEDGER_TOKEN20=6148d35bbb480b0ab79e